Respiration 1996
Hyperthermia occurring with paradoxical development of cerebral tuberculomas.

A 59-year-old male Moroccan who had been mechanically ventilated for extensive pulmonary tuberculosis, suddenly developed a generalized seizure with hyperthermia. He had been receiving adequate antituberculosis treatment for 2 weeks. Brain CT scan demonstrated the development of multiple cerebral tuberculomas. The brain CT scan that had been performed at the initiation of antituberculosis therapy was normal. Corticosteroids resulted in rapid improvement of the patient's clinical condition. The pathogenic mechanisms of the development of such lesions as well as their therapy and CT appearance are discussed.
